13/11/99 - HOVET, STOCKHOLM
Review by Martin:

Anyway I read a short review about BA's gig in Gothenburg the night
before so I knew they were now a three-piece. Didn't know what to
expect and it felt a bit strange I must say.
The opening act was the Canadian group Barenaked Ladies. Not widely
known I guess but they put on a good show and did a good job entertaining
and warming up the audience.
For their big hit 'If I Had A Million Dollars' near the end of the
set the singer gave the crowd a chance to sing along. That was really
charming. The frontrow ladies did a pretty good job there. Last
number of the set was a humorous medley of all the popular 'radiosongs'
at that time including 'The Bad Touch' (Bloodhound Gang) and 'Hit
Me Baby One More Time' (Britney Spears).
It was really funny stuff.
BA came on about an hour later. The boys all clean and all in white
started off with 'How Do Ya Feel Tonight' and continued with the
standard 24-song set of the tour.
It took about 4-5 songs to get the crowd going and I remember BA
at one point of the show asking to turn the lights on one part of
the audience saying 'Hey you people over there.. erm.. have you
met this people over here?' pointing to the other end of the arena.
When he wasn't getting any loud response he went 'Oh..you don't
like them?'
:)
It was a bit of a struggle finding a proper woman to do 'When You're
Gone'. They had to do the song 4 times! That's right. Four.
#Woman 1. If I remember correctly the first lady he picked didn't
even make it to the stage. I guess she was to shy or scared to go
on.
#Woman 2. Oh boy hehe, she was really something else! She got picked
and confidently made her way to the stage. Obviously nervous but
in a good mood she got on stage and then the whole circus began.
When BA wanted to have a little chat with her she.. I dunno.. maybe
it was nerves, the fear of speaking english or just impatience but
after awhile she just kept going 'Kom igen då..vi kör!'(translation
'C'mon, let's do it') in Swedish! Bloody hell hehe. At first we
thought it was funny just nerves but after a good while it got annoying.
BA kept telling her as polite as possible that he don't speak Swedish
and just wanted a little chat with her before the song. Adams slowly
got impatient and we soon figured out that this was not going to
happen. Not with this woman.
#Woman 3. They started the song but for some reason which I couldn't
tell BA decided to end the song after just one verse and decided
to pick yet another girl.
#Woman 4. Finally. After all the hassle with finding a proper person
to sing with this young girl hit the spot. Sofia was nice, relaxed,
good looking and confident on stage.
They ended the song and she got a well deserved standing ovation
from the Stockholm crowd.
Really good.
All in all an OK gig I guess. I left with a bit of a dissapointed
feeling though. I tried hard to put it out but of all the gigs i've
seen with BA this was the one I liked less.
Setlist:
How Do Ya Feel Tonight
Back To You
18 Til I Die
Can't Stop This Thing We Started
Summer Of '69
It's Only Love
Everything I Do
Getaway
Have You Ever Really Loved A Woman?
I Don't Wanna Live Forever
Cuts Like A Knife
C'mon C'mon C'mon
When You're Gone (4 times!)
I'm Ready
Heaven
Before The Night Is Over
Blues Jam
The Only Thing That Looks Good On Me Is You
Cloud #9
Somebody
Run To You
The Best Of Me
Kids Wanna Rock
Please Forgive Me
